Evaluating European Itineraries
Pace vs. Depth: Finding Balance
When planning a European trip, it’s crucial to strike the right balance between pace and depth. A well-crafted itinerary ensures you savor each moment, rather than rushing from one site to the next. Consider how much time you really want to spend in each place. Quick visits might tick boxes, but deeper exploration offers genuine experiences. By choosing a slower pace, you give yourself the chance to soak in the culture and discover hidden gems that rushed tourists often miss.

Crafting a Well-Paced Itinerary
Key Elements of Relaxed Itineraries
A relaxed itinerary prioritizes quality over quantity, allowing you to enjoy each destination fully. Key elements include ample free time, flexible schedules, and opportunities for spontaneous exploration. Avoid cramming too many activities into a single day. Instead, focus on a few meaningful experiences. This approach reduces travel stress and makes your journey more enjoyable.

Benefits of Small Group Tours
Small group tours offer a more intimate and personalized travel experience. With fewer people, you get more attention from guides and a chance to connect with fellow travelers. Smaller groups can access unique locations larger tours can’t, making for a more customized itinerary. This approach ensures you enjoy a relaxed pace and deeper cultural interactions.
